Dr. MA Qayyum calls for easing visa process and creating new employment opportunities in UAE for skilled and unskilled workers of Bangladesh

Dr. MA Qayyum, Microfinance Secretary of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P), paid a courtesy call on Abdullah Ali Kasef Almoudi, Ambassador of the United Arab Emirates to Dhaka.

The meeting held at the Ambassador’s office on Tuesday (October 28) discussed mutual interests, economic cooperation and various aspects of strengthening bilateral relations between the two countries.

In the meeting, Dr. MA Qayyum called for further easing visa process and creating new employment opportunities for skilled and unskilled workers of Bangladesh in the UAE. He said, “Bangladesh has a large youth population that is capable and skilled. They can play an important role in the development of the UAE and the Gulf countries.”

Ambassador Abdullah Ali Kasef Almoudi assured the UAE of its continued support for the socio-economic development of Bangladesh. He said, “The relations between the two countries are based on historical bonds. This relationship will deepen and strengthen in the future as well.”

At the end of the meeting, both sides expressed their determination to further advance the bilateral relations between Bangladesh and the UAE on the basis of mutual respect, understanding and cooperation. Prominent social worker and businessman Monir Hossain was present at the meeting.
